    In this Champions League encounter, Serie A newcomer Como will host Bundesliga powerhouse RB Leipzig at the San Siro Stadium (Como is using it temporarily). This isn't a lopsided match but a clash of two distinct football philosophies on the Champions League stage. Como has shown high stability recently. Their win - draw - loss ratio stands at 40%, 50%, and 10% respectively. This data indicates that the team has great resilience in tough games.

      Leipzig has been in excellent form recently, and their performance in various aspects is superior to Como's. In terms of offensive conversion rate, Leipzig's is as high as 18.3%, much higher than Como's 12.7%. Their xG efficiency value stands at 1.28, compared to Como's 0.72. In passing, Leipzig leads with a key - pass success rate of 61%. The value of their forward - field passes reaches 4.2, while Como only has 2.1. When it comes to midfield control, Leipzig averages 14.4 tackles and 9.8 interceptions per game, and their transition speed is 0.8 seconds faster than Como's. The running data also shows Leipzig's dominance. The total running distance of the whole Leipzig team is 112.3 kilometers, with 32 high - intensity sprints, which are better than Como's 104.6 kilometers and 24 sprints.
